Gaithersburg MD Time: Current Local Time & Zone

Gaithersburg, MD operates on Eastern Standard Time, placing it five hours behind Coordinated Universal Time during standard months and four hours behind during daylight saving time. This specific positioning within the Eastern Time Zone connects the city to the rhythm of Washington D.C. and the broader Mid-Atlantic region, influencing everything from business hours to broadcast schedules.

Understanding the Local Time Context

For residents and visitors, the current time in Gaithersburg is synonymous with the time observed across Montgomery County. The city does not follow a separate regional time, making it simple to coordinate appointments, travel, and events with neighboring areas like Rockville and Bethesda. This uniformity ensures a stable schedule for daily life.

The Impact of Daylight Saving Time The observance of Daylight Saving Time plays a significant role in the local clock. Residents move their watches forward by one hour in the spring to extend evening daylight, which shifts the time zone temporarily to Eastern Daylight Time. This change affects outdoor activities, energy consumption, and even sleep patterns, making it a notable event in the annual calendar. Time Sensitive Activities and Commerce

Business operations in Gaithersburg adhere strictly to Eastern Time, which is critical for scheduling meetings, deliveries, and service appointments. Stock markets and financial institutions based in New York set the tone for the workday, and local professionals must align their schedules accordingly to maintain seamless commerce and communication.

Coordinating with Other Regions When engaging with individuals on the West Coast, the time difference is substantial, spanning three hours. This gap requires careful planning for virtual meetings or conference calls to ensure that participants from California, Oregon, or Washington are not contacted during inconvenient early morning or late night hours. Gaithersburg has long been situated within the Eastern Time Zone, providing a consistent framework for the community. This historical stability allows for predictable long-term planning for events, school calendars, and transportation schedules, reinforcing a reliable sense of order for the population.
